Here's the 2021 F1 calendar: 'Cancelled Japan GP creates second gap'

Formula 1 has quite a puzzle in front of it. The Formula 1 calendar might change again within a few days, which means that the organisation has to look for two new circuits. With the possible problems in Turkey and Mexico, the problems are not even over yet. No GP in Japan On Wednesday it became clear that there is a big chance that within a few days the Japanese Grand Prix will also be cancelled. It is not a big surprise as the GP at Suzuka has been on the cards for some time now. It does however leave a second gap on the rest of the calendar for this season, while the F1-top wants to organise 'just' 23 races in 2021. There are (with a cancelled GP of Japan) two holes in the calendar....
